Lhasa Apso Association of Wales and South West

Championship Show 15th November 2009

Judge Mr Terry Poole

I would like to thank the committee for inviting me to judge their well organised show. I had a super entry both in number and quality. All my dog and bitch winners were of top quality and very sound. If they are typical of the standard today the future of the Lhasa Apso looks good.

Limit Dog

5 (2)

1st

Dickinson, Taylor & Ventura-Moore  Terendak’s Record Signing

All my notes said about this dog was WOW! He is everything I would look for in a male Lhasa Apso. Teaming with quality, this b/w never stopped showing for one minute. He is lovely to go over, fitting the breed standard. He is sound throughout. Should not be long before he achieves Champion status. I had no hesitation of giving him the C.C. and B.O.B. The only fault with him was I do not own him !
